Output 74b4699205f574e68168e05061f7b33e814fd2323c6891909908aa4c132694fa:3

value
7589345
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a99502e7f86f64841b389e5f0e572ba4eec7348 OP_EQUAL
address
3CsG2LRFGRyguiEBqhrjx49ZdYJtRYbEYN
transaction
74b4699205f574e68168e05061f7b33e814fd2323c6891909908aa4c132694fa
spent
true